Score 90/100 · Drink 2025-2031,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Jan 2024

The 2019 Barolo Falletto is a straightforward, tasty wine to drink now and over the next decade or so. Its quality level is equivalent to a straight Barolo from any good to outstanding producer, but with the tannic structure that suggests the ambition to be more than that. The 2019 offers modest mid-palate weight and overall complexity. Hints of cedar, tobacco, leather, licorice and spice struggle to emerge from a wall of overpowering tannin. Aeration softens the rough edges but does not add measurable expressiveness. This is neither bad nor great. The tannins lack the customary Giacosa polish.

Bruno Giacosa

Bruno Giacosa – now run by daughter Bruna – is a cult Nebbiolo producer, that has consistently made some of the best single-vineyard Barbaresco and Barolo from the 1960s onwards. The“red-label” Riservas are some of the finest and most collectable wines in Italy.
